AI Actor Tilly Norwood’s First Feature Film “Misaligned” Announced
UK-based studio Particle6 has officially confirmed its first AI-generated feature film, starring controversial AI “actor” Tilly Norwood. The film titled “Misaligned” follows an AI character who begins discovering her own desires and ambitions after being encouraged by a rogue bot. Alongside Norwood, the project will involve a hybrid production team of real writers, editors, and directors.
Norwood was introduced last year as the world’s first AI “actor” by Eline van der Velden, CEO of both Particle6 and AI “talent” studio Xicoia. The character drew strong backlash from Hollywood. Actors’ union SAG-AFTRA said Norwood was generated by software trained on real performers’ work, and argued this risks putting actors out of work and devaluing human artistry. Norwood also made her first music video appearance in March with the song “Take The Lead”.
In the press statement, van der Velden argued that AI can support high-end cinematic storytelling only with substantial human labor, skill, and time, and said the filmmakers who stand out in the years ahead will be those able to combine these new tools with traditional storytelling instincts. No release date has been announced for Misaligned; the project stands as one of the clearest examples yet of the ongoing debate over AI’s role in filmmaking, with both industry professionals and audiences watching closely to see how it might reshape cinematic storytelling.
